While not quite a boat in a basement, it reminds me of a story has. When he was younger, he built a 13 foot speedboat in his parents basement. The pieces to build it went into the basement down the staircase... but when it was time to launch it, it was too big to come back out (obviously you can see where the story goes). He and his father took out part of the concrete wall to get it out. I went to his parents house once and saw the wall section that was taken out and replaced and the pics. He just keeps doing crazier stuff since then!
